Texas Instruments reintroduced the Little Professor Solar in September 2011 in some European countries, e.g. Austria, Germany, United Kingdom and The Netherlands.

At first glance it seems to be identical to the Solar Little Professor introduced already in 1997 but we noticed some minor differences:

The name on the box and educational toy changed from
    SOLAR "LITTLE PROFESSOR" to "LITTLE PROFESSOR" SOLAR.
The internal construction changed slightly.
 


Dismantling this Little Professor Solar manufactured in June 2011 by Kinpo Electronics in China reveals a well known internal construction. We know this type of design and even the housing from scientific calculators like the TI-36X Solar. Please remember that the very first models of the Little Professor family based on simple 4-functions calculators.
